Who Can Beat This! E. W. Hickman in hia two year old $1,050 Buick automobile accomplished a task on the 13th inst that a machine costing twice as much could not do. Two touring cars started from Lafayette through the soft ice and know. One broke down a short distance out of Lafayette, the other touring car, costing $2,800 new, attempted to tow the disabled machine to this city, but found the roads in such condlUon it could not do it. They came on here, secured the services of the Buick and they towed the disabled car some 35 miles through soft ice and snowdrifts without a moment’s trouble.
